Forza Horizon 6, set in Japan, does not include built-in Spotify or custom radio functionality. Players cannot connect their Spotify accounts within the game, nor can they import playlists into the radio stations. Despite this limitation, users can still listen to Spotify by running the app in the background on either Xbox or PC, or by utilizing mods. This absence of integration may disappoint players, given the game’s immersive setting featuring scenic mountain roads and vibrant cityscapes.
